]> git.ipfire.org Git - thirdparty/systemd.git/blobdiff - src/network/networkd-speed-meter.c
tree-wide: use ASSERT_PTR more
[thirdparty/systemd.git] / src / network / networkd-speed-meter.c
index 34e8614520100edfb51266ee4659a01dc3996a9f..cf8294ef95519e790999faf43f6bf1e11f546cb3 100644 (file)
@@ -43,13 +43,12 @@ static int process_message(Manager *manager, sd_netlink_message *message) {
 
 static int speed_meter_handler(sd_event_source *s, uint64_t usec, void *userdata) {
         _cleanup_(sd_netlink_message_unrefp) sd_netlink_message *req = NULL, *reply = NULL;
-        Manager *manager = userdata;
+        Manager *manager = ASSERT_PTR(userdata);
         usec_t usec_now;
         Link *link;
         int r;
 
         assert(s);
-        assert(userdata);
 
         r = sd_event_now(sd_event_source_get_event(s), CLOCK_MONOTONIC, &usec_now);
         if (r < 0)